School Days: All compositions except "Life is just a Game" recorded at Electric Lady Studios, New York, June 1976.
"Life is just a Game" recorded at A & M Studios, Los Angeles, June 1976.
Strings Section:
David Campbell, Dennis Karmazyn, Lya Stern, Thomas Buffum, Janice Adele Gower, Marcia Van Dyke, Karen Jones, Robert Dubow, Ronald Strauss, Rollice Dale, Gordon Marron, John Wittenberg, Marilyn Baker.
Brass Section:
Jack Nimitz, Buddy Childers, Lew McCreary, Dalton Smith, Robert Findley, Gary Grant, George Bohanon, William Peterson, Stuart Blumberg, Albert Aarons.
